Previously, ngcc would run in parallel mode (using the
`ClusterExecutor`) when there were at least 2 CPU cores (and all other
requirements where met). On systems with just 2 CPU cores, this meant
there would only be one worker process (since one CPU core is always
reserved for the master process). In these cases, the tasks would still
be processed serially (on the one worker process), but we would also pay
the overhead of communicating between the master and worker processes.
This commit fixes this by only running in parallel mode if there are
more than 2 CPU cores (i.e. at least 2 worker processes).

An enum declaration in TypeScript code will be emitted into JavaScript
as a regular variable declaration, with the enum members being declared
inside an IIFE. For ngcc to support interpreting such variable
declarations as enum declarations with its members, ngcc needs to
recognize the enum declaration emit structure and extract all member
from the statements in the IIFE.
This commit extends the `ConcreteDeclaration` structure in the
`ReflectionHost` abstraction to be able to capture the enum members
on a variable declaration, as a substitute for the original
`ts.EnumDeclaration` as it existed in TypeScript code. The static
interpreter has been extended to handle the extracted enum members
as it would have done for `ts.EnumDeclaration`.

When module overrides (via `TestBed.overrideModule`) are present, it might affect all modules that import (even transitively) an overridden one. For all affected modules we need to recalculate their scopes for a given test run and restore original scopes at the end. Prior to this change, we were recalculating module scopes only for components that are used in a test, without taking into account module hierarchy. This commit updates Ivy TestBed logic to calculate all potentially affected modules are reset cached scopes information for them (so that scopes are recalculated as needed).

The cached file-system was implemented to speed up ngcc
processing, but in reality most files are not accessed many times
and there is no noticeable degradation in speed by removing it.
Benchmarking `ngcc -l debug` for AIO on a local machine
gave a range of 196-236 seconds with the cache and 197-224
seconds without the cache.
Moreover, when running in parallel mode, ngcc has a separate
file cache for each process. This results in excess memory usage.
Notably the master process, which only does analysis of entry-points
holds on to up to 500Mb for AIO when using the cache compared to
only around 30Mb when not using the cache.
Finally, the file-system cache being incorrectly primed with file
contents before being processed has been the cause of a number
of bugs. For example https://github.com/angular/angular-cli/issues/16860#issuecomment-614694269.

When formatting a time with the `b` or `B` format codes, the rendered
string was not correctly handling day periods that spanned midnight.
Instead the logic was falling back to the default case of `AM`.
Now the logic has been updated so that it matches times that are within
a day period that spans midnight, so it will now render the correct
output, such as `at night` in the case of English.
Applications that are using either `formatDate()` or `DatePipe` and any
of the `b` or `B` format codes will be affected by this change.

The current ngcc lock-file strategy spawns a new process in order to
capture a potential `SIGINT` and remove the lock-file. For more
information see #35861.
Previously, this unlocker process was spawned as soon as the `LockFile`
was instantiated in order to have it available as soon as possible
(given that spawning a process is an asynchronous operation). Since the
`LockFile` was instantiated and passed to the `Executor`, this meant
that an unlocker process was spawned for each cluster worker, when
running ngcc in parallel mode. These processes were not needed, since
the `LockFile` was not used in cluster workers, but we still had to pay
the overhead of each process' own memory and V8 instance.
(NOTE: This overhead was small compared to the memory consumed by ngcc's
normal operations, but still unnecessary.)
This commit avoids the extra processes by only spawning an unlocker
process when running on the cluster master process and not on worker
processes.
